Sugar-sweetened beverages cause 184,000 deaths worldwide each year according to a recent analysis:
- 133,000 deaths per year from diabetes.
- 45,000 deaths per year from cardiovascular disease.
- 6,450 deaths per year from cancer.
Conclusion
Conclusion: Sugar-sweetened beverages impact preventable deaths
“[Sugar-sweetened beverages], are a single, modifiable component of diet, that can impact preventable death/disability in adults in high, middle, and low-income countries, indicating an urgent need for strong global prevention programs,” the authors of the paper concluded.
Reference
Singh GM, Micha R, Khatibzadeh S, Lim S, Ezzati M, and Mozaffarian D. Estimated Global, Regional, and National Disease Burdens Related to Sugar-Sweetened Beverage Consumption in 2010. Circulation, 2015 Jun 29; https://circ.ahajournals.org/content/early/2015/06/25/CIRCULATIONAHA.114.010636.abstract
